The BIQU CryoGrip Pro Panda Build Plate is designed to enhance your Bambu-Lab 3D printer’s performance with reliable first-layer adhesion. It helps reduce warping and print failures, ensuring your prints start strong and stay secure throughout the process. This build plate supports a variety of filaments including PLA, PETG, ABS, and PA, making it versatile for many projects.

Its unique double-sided, cobalt oxide-coated surface offers durability and resistance to corrosion and peeling. The build plate’s hollow handle design allows you to remove prints quickly and safely, even when the plate is still hot. This feature saves time and reduces the risk of damage during print removal.

Maintenance is straightforward thanks to the corrosion-resistant coating, which keeps the surface in good condition over extended use. However, users of the Bambu-Lab P2S model will need to disable build plate printing detection to ensure compatibility. While it may have a higher upfront cost, the improved print reliability and quality make it a valuable upgrade.

Upgrade your 3D printing experience with the Creality 2PCS Magnetic Build Surface. Designed for Ender series and other FDM printers, this magnetic plate solves the common hassle of removing prints from the build bed. It securely attaches to your heated or non-heated bed, providing a flexible, removable surface that makes print removal quick and damage-free.

The build surface heats up in just a few minutes, allowing you to easily lift and bend it to release your models. This flexibility reduces the risk of damaging prints or the printer bed. Installation is simple—just align the magnetic sides correctly and use the included adhesive base if necessary to keep it firmly in place.

Maintenance is straightforward, but note that frequent bending may eventually wear the surface, requiring replacement. You can also trim the plates to fit beds smaller than 235x235mm, though this could slightly reduce magnetic strength. This adaptability makes it a practical upgrade for a variety of 3D printer setups.

The Bambu Lab 257x257mm Holographic PEI Build Plate offers a reliable printing surface designed to improve your 3D printing experience. Its flexible spring steel base stays flat and resists warping, ensuring consistent print quality over time. This stability helps reduce print failures caused by uneven surfaces.

The plate’s holographic textured PEI surface features unique circle and star patterns that shift colors under different lighting. This not only adds a visually appealing touch but also enhances filament adhesion, making model removal smoother and less frustrating.

Compatible with Bambu Lab printers like the X2D, P2S, and X1 series, this build plate supports common filaments such as PLA, TPU, PETG, and ABS. To maintain its performance and vibrant appearance, regular cleaning before each print is necessary.

While it offers excellent adhesion and durability, this build plate is limited to the 257x257mm Bambu Lab models and may require adjustments for filaments outside the recommended types.

Experience improved print adhesion and versatility with the 3D Printer Build Plate designed for Bambu Lab models. This build plate fits precisely on popular models like A1, X2D, and P2S, ensuring seamless installation and optimal performance. Its dual textured surfaces offer tailored bottom patterns, letting you choose the best finish for each print.

Crafted with a carbon fiber and diamond-reinforced PET+PEO coating over a flexible spring steel core, this build plate resists scratches and chemicals. The sturdy design allows easy model removal without the need for scrapers, reducing the risk of damage to your prints. It also supports a wide range of filaments, including PLA, TPU, and ABS, with heat tolerance up to 260°C on the carbon fiber side.

Maintenance is simple thanks to the durable materials and flexible core, which help maintain consistent adhesion over time. The dual-sided design requires flipping the plate to match specific filament and adhesion needs, offering flexibility but potentially adding a step during quick print changes.

Experience hassle-free 3D printing with the Creality K1 SE Epoxy Resin Magnetic Build Plate. It solves common issues like poor adhesion and difficult model removal. The epoxy resin coating ensures your prints stick firmly during the process but release cleanly once cooled, avoiding residue and damage.

Its high-elasticity spring steel plate design allows you to bend the plate gently, popping off finished models with ease. This simplifies post-print handling, saving you time and effort. The magnetic backing keeps the build plate securely attached to compatible printers, enhancing stability throughout the print.

Maintenance is straightforward; occasional cleaning keeps the surface ready for optimal adhesion. With a print area of 220mm×220mm, it fits well with various Creality models, including the K1 SE and Ender 3 V3 SE, providing versatility for different printing needs.

Material Compatibility

Although selecting the right 3D printer plate might seem straightforward, ensuring material compatibility is essential for successful printing. You need to match the build plate material with the filament types you plan to use, like PLA, ABS, PETG, or TPU.

Check the plate’s maximum temperature resistance to handle your filament’s required printing temperature. Choose a surface that offers strong adhesion without making part removal difficult.

Durability matters too—pick materials that resist wear, especially if you print often with abrasive or high-temperature filaments. Finally, confirm that the build plate material is chemically resistant to cleaning agents and works well with any coatings or surface treatments you prefer.

Taking these factors into account helps you avoid printing issues and improves your overall experience. It might seem like a lot, but it really makes a difference in the end!

Surface Texture Options

Matching your 3D printer plate to your filament’s material is just one part of the equation. You also need to consider the surface texture, which plays a vital role in print quality.

Smooth surfaces typically make removing prints easier, while textured plates provide better grip for certain filaments like PETG or ABS. Options such as matte, holographic, or patterned finishes don’t just affect adhesion—they can influence the bottom layer’s look and feel.

Some build plates even feature dual textures, giving you flexibility to switch depending on your print’s needs. Remember, the right texture can also help when bending or flexing the plate to release prints without damage.

Adhesion and Removal

Choosing the right 3D printer plate means balancing strong first-layer adhesion with easy print removal. You want a plate that firmly holds your print to prevent warping and improve success rates, but also one that lets you remove models without damage or hassle.

Plates with textured or coated surfaces often boost adhesion while still allowing smooth detachment. Magnetic or flexible build plates make removal even easier, cutting down on scraping or tool use.

It’s also important to pick a plate whose adhesion properties can be reset after cleaning or repeated prints. That way, you get extended usability and maintain print quality.

Prioritizing these factors ensures a more efficient workflow and protects both your prints and your printer plate over time. It just makes the whole 3D printing process smoother and less frustrating.

Heat Resistance Levels

How hot can your 3D printer plate get without warping or losing effectiveness? Heat resistance levels determine the maximum temperature your plate can handle safely.

If you plan to print with high-temp filaments like ABS or PETG, you’ll want a plate that withstands temperatures around 200°C or higher. Materials such as spring steel, carbon fiber composites, and PEI coatings typically offer this level of heat resistance.

Matching your build plate’s heat resistance to your filament’s required printing temperature is vital. It guarantees proper adhesion and prevents warping or damage during printing.

Choosing a plate with inadequate heat resistance limits your filament options and can compromise print quality. So, always check your plate’s heat tolerance before committing to specific materials.

Durability and Maintenance

Since your 3D printer plate undergoes constant heating, cooling, and physical contact, its durability and maintenance are critical for reliable performance. Choose plates made from high-quality materials like spring steel, carbon fiber, or coated metals to resist wear, corrosion, and impact.

These materials hold up better under high temperatures and abrasive filaments. Maintain your plate by regularly cleaning it with wet and dry paper towels to remove oils, fingerprints, and debris that harm adhesion.

Consider double-sided or replaceable surfaces to extend lifespan by flipping or swapping them easily. Avoid scratches and guarantee the plate is securely attached to prevent warping or peeling.

How Do I Clean My 3D Printer Plate Effectively?

You clean your 3D printer plate effectively by wiping it with isopropyl alcohol and a lint-free cloth after each print. This helps remove any leftover residue and keeps the surface ready for the next job.

Avoid harsh chemicals since they can damage the plate. If there’s stubborn residue, gently scrape it off with a plastic scraper to keep the surface smooth and avoid scratches. Easy, right? Just a little care goes a long way!
